Overview

Description

The DRV8323HRTAR is a three-phase gate driver IC designed by Texas Instruments, commonly used for driving brushless DC (BLDC) motors. It is part of the DRV832x family, which offers various features to optimize motor control applications. This particular model supports high-voltage applications with an operating voltage range of 6 to 60 volts and is equipped with three half-bridge gate drivers. The device is suitable for high-performance motor control due to its integrated triple half-bridge drivers, configurable dead time, and protection features like overcurrent, undervoltage, and overtemperature protections.
The DRV8323HRTAR includes both 1x and 3x PWM inputs for flexible control, allowing for either simple or highly precise modulation techniques. It also features a built-in buck regulator to power associated circuitry, reducing system complexity. The IC is ideal for applications in drones, e-bikes, power tools, and other industrial or consumer motor-driven products. Its robust design ensures efficient and reliable operation, making it a popular choice for engineers seeking to develop compact and efficient motor control systems.

Features

The DRV8323HRTAR is a three-phase gate driver IC designed for motor control applications. It supports both smart gate drive and protection features to enhance motor driver performance and reliability. Key features include:
1. Voltage Range: It operates with a supply voltage ranging from 6 V to 60 V, making it versatile for various motor applications.
2. Integrated Features: The DRV8323 includes three half-bridge gate drivers capable of driving high-side and low-side N-channel MOSFETs.
3. Current Control: It supports both 1x and 3x PWM input modes for control flexibility and offers integrated shunt amplifiers for accurate current sensing.
4. Protection Mechanisms: It includes several protection features such as over-current, over-temperature, and under-voltage lockout to safeguard the motor and the driver IC.
5. Communication Interface: The IC includes SPI communication for configuration and diagnostics, allowing for system-level integration and monitoring.
6. Package and Thermal: Available in a compact package, it features a thermal pad for efficient heat dissipation, enhancing its performance in high-power applications.
Overall, the DRV8323HRTAR is suited for applications requiring robust, efficient, and flexible motor control solutions.

Application

The DRV8323HRTAR is a gate driver IC designed for motor control applications. It is commonly used in environments requiring efficient and precise control of three-phase motors, such as in drones, robotics, e-bikes, and industrial automation. The device supports applications that demand high performance and reliability, including automotive systems, power tools, and HVAC systems. It enables efficient operation by providing protection features, configurable settings, and integrated power management, making it suitable for various motor-driven systems.
